Re: Injuries finally

Quote:
Originally Posted by PacMan3000
Is this for the 360, too? I'm confused...why would pre-existing injuries have any effect at all on future injuries?
It's only on Xbox. For some reason if you edit the rosters (possibly something to do with players on the injured reserve being moved) it will say the players are injured that get injured, but they still play during simulation and while playing the game. That's if you leave the pre-existing injuries on, but if you turn it off then the injuries will work like they're supposed to.

How hard can this possibly be? Injuries are a calculable statistic, like an injury occurs every 15 plays. And then every 8th injury is a serious one and every 10th serious injury is a season ender and every 50th season ending injury is a career ending injury

Here's an example using the numbers above:
On the 15th play, player A tweaks his ankle.
On the 120th play, player B breaks a finger.
On the 1,200th play, player C suffers a fractured leg.
On the 60,000th play, player D suffers a career ending concussion.

Sure, there are other factors like turf condition or fatigue but there's a base to work with. You could even calculate how many days the average serious injury requires to recover like a broken finger takes requires an average of 4 weeks to heal. Use a bell curve and every now and then a broken finger will require 7 weeks or 2 weeks.
